技术文摘
从 0 到 1 ,手把手助您构建区块链
2024-12-31 11:19:36 小编
在当今数字化的时代,区块链技术正以惊人的速度发展,并在各个领域展现出巨大的潜力。如果您对区块链技术感兴趣,却不知从何入手,那么这篇文章将从 0 到 1,手把手助您构建区块链。
区块链本质上是一种分布式账本技术,具有去中心化、不可篡改、安全可靠等特点。您需要深入理解区块链的基本原理。它通过密码学、共识机制和分布式存储等技术手段,确保交易的真实性和数据的完整性。
接下来,选择适合您需求的区块链平台至关重要。目前市面上有多种区块链平台可供选择,如以太坊、超级账本等。不同的平台具有不同的特点和应用场景,您需要根据自己的项目需求和技术能力进行评估。
在构建区块链之前,还需要明确您的应用场景和业务需求。是用于数字货币、供应链管理、数字身份认证还是其他领域?清晰的需求定义将为后续的开发工作指明方向。
然后,着手进行技术开发。这包括编写智能合约、搭建节点、配置网络等一系列复杂的工作。如果您没有足够的技术实力,也可以考虑组建一个专业的开发团队或者寻求外部的技术支持。
测试环节也是不可或缺的。通过充分的测试,确保区块链系统的稳定性、安全性和性能达到预期标准。要注重用户体验,使系统易于操作和使用。
最后,部署和维护区块链系统。在部署过程中,要确保系统能够在实际环境中稳定运行,并建立有效的监控机制,及时发现和解决可能出现的问题。
构建区块链并非一蹴而就的事情,需要您具备扎实的技术基础、清晰的业务思路和坚持不懈的努力。从 0 到 1 的过程可能充满挑战,但当您成功构建出一个满足需求的区块链系统时,所带来的价值和机遇将是巨大的。希望您能在区块链的世界中探索出属于自己的一片天地,为未来的数字化发展贡献力量。
- 多线程编程中的常见错误与优秀实践
- JS 的 DOM 中节点添加、移动、复制、删除、替换与查找的方法
- 优雅运用 React Context 的方法
- 软件架构之分层模式
- Zig 成超赚钱编程语言榜首 开发者对 ChatGPT 喜爱远超必应 - Stack Overflow 报告
- 2023 年 Stack Overflow 开发者调查报告发布,Rust 最受推崇
- 解析苹果 Vision Pro 屏幕技术:Micro-OLED 究竟是什么
- 七种 Node.js 应用程序容器化的方式
- 打造 DevOps 基础设施的方法
- Sprint 失败的四大迹象与四种修复策略
- 使用 lazydocker 管理 Docker 容器的方法
- 微软在 Visual Studio 2022 引入“生成见解”工具 能智能分析开发者代码
- 数据平台流量回放的最优实践
- 分布式系统的十种必备模式
- 服务网格技术之浅见